The Coexistence Tree
The tree embraces cat and bird.
On both its blessing is conferred.
In turn, they celebrate the bliss
Of this eternal armistice.
The tree is rooted in the deep,
Where hatred, rage and envy sleep,
And reaches up, all gnarled and scarred,
To sparkling diadems of stars.
